The Sacramento Regional Family Justice Center (FJC) collaborative provides victims and their families with a “one stop” facility to report a crime, provide a complete statement taken by a detective or a trained child interviewer, get assistance to obtain a temporary restraining order, find safe housing, meet their prosecutor and victim advocate to learn what will happen in court, and most importantly, find the support they need to keep them from falling back into the hands of the accused.

Habitat for Humanity Hard Hats & High Heels GalaOn Saturday, October 5th Habitat for Humanity of Greater Sacramento held their 6th annual Hard Hats & High Heels Gala at Memorial Auditorium. The sold out fundraising event hosted 400 attendees and raised $305,000 to help support Habitat’s build, repair, and neighborhood revitalization projects in Sacramento and Yolo County. The event included entertainment by the Sacramento Gay Men’s Chorus and rising star Shelea, production supported by MADhouse productions/Music Causes Movement, FIZZ, a live auction, and an inspiring program featuring powerful testimonials from Habitat families.

Sacramento Tower Bridge DinnerOn September 29th, 840+ braved the windy and cold day to attend the sixth annual Tower Bridge Dinner, featuring all female chefs.
Created and executed by Visit Sacramento, the Tower Bridge Dinner is one of the nation’s most unforgettable dining experiences. Each year, hundreds gather to enjoy a locally sourced dinner prepared by some of the region – and the world’s – top chefs, served along Sacramento’s famed Tower Bridge. The inaugural Tower Bridge Dinner was held in 2013 and led by farm-to-fork pioneers, Chefs Patrick Mulvaney and Randall Selland. This one-of-a-kind-event draws interest from across the country.
